A mund të përdorni shprehje të rregullta në SQL?
A mund të përdorni shprehje të rregullta në SQL?

Video: A mund të përdorni shprehje të rregullta në SQL?

Video: A mund të përdorni shprehje të rregullta në SQL?
Video: Java On Conference 2022, JDK 19, Spring Framework 6 и Spring Boot 3 [Новости MJC #11] 2024, Nëntor
Anonim

Ndryshe nga MySQL dhe Oracle, SQL Baza e të dhënave të serverit bën nuk mbështet të integruar RegEx funksione. Megjithatë, SQL Serveri ofron funksione të integruara për të trajtuar çështje të tilla komplekse. Shembuj të funksioneve të tilla janë LIKE, PATINDEX, CHARINDEX, SUBSTRING dhe REPLACE.

Këtu, çfarë është * në shprehje të rregullt?

* në përputhje glob do të thotë "zero ose më shumë nga çdo karakter", shkruar si. * ne nje shprehje e rregullt .. Karakteri i pikës nuk ka asnjë kuptim të veçantë në përputhjen e globit: ai thjesht qëndron në vetvete.

Së dyti, si përmban përdorimi në SQL? PËRMBAN është një kallëzues i përdorur në klauzolën WHERE të një transaksioni- SQL SELECT deklaratën për të kryer SQL Kërkimi i tekstit të plotë të serverit në kolonat e indeksuara me tekst të plotë që përmban Llojet e të dhënave të bazuara në karaktere. PËRMBAN mund të kërkojë: Një fjalë ose frazë. Parashtesa e një fjale ose fraze.

Po kështu, cilat janë shprehjet e rregullta në Oracle?

Shprehje të rregullta ju mundësojnë të kërkoni për modele në të dhënat e vargjeve duke përdorur konventa sintaksore të standardizuara. Ju specifikoni a shprehje e rregullt me anë të llojeve të mëposhtme të karaktereve: Metakarakteret, të cilët janë operatorë që specifikojnë algoritmet e kërkimit. Literale, të cilat janë personazhet për të cilët jeni

Çfarë nuk është si SQL?

Të JO LIKE operatori në SQL përdoret në një kolonë e cila është e tipit varchar. Zakonisht, përdoret me % që përdoret për të përfaqësuar çdo vlerë të vargut, duke përfshirë karakterin null. Vargu që i kalojmë këtij operatori është jo të ndjeshme ndaj rasteve.

Recommended: